| Year | Candidate's Name | Party | Votes | Lead | Vote Share |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024-By Election | Mehtab Chandee Sangma | NPEP | 12,678 | 4,594 | 42.10% |
| 2023 | Saleng A. Sangma | INC | 11,252 | 2,871 | 39.57% |
| 2018 | Saleng A. Sangma | NCP | 7,291 | 136 | 30.65% |
| 2013 | Saleng A. Sangma | IND | 7,260 | 3,457 | % |
